I really wanted to love this place; it gets 5 stars for cute quirky atmosphere yet the food was pretty disappointing. I ordered avocado toast with a side of sausage; the sausage tasted like Jimmy Dean sausage, and the bread seemed like really basic grocery store sourdough. The lox bagel my friend ordered also seemed like it was directly from Safeway. Actually, I think I would have gotten a more gourmet sandwich from Safeway. With such wonderful bakeries and food stores in the area it would’ve been awesome if they were using locally sourced sourdough, bagels and sausage! The food came out on a piece of wax paper in a plastic red basket. Using regular plates would have made a difference along with using better quality, locally sourced food.

The Windmill Cafe is one of my local go-tos. I have dietary restrictions, and they always have at least three vegan+gluten-free pastries, with is extremely rare. I love that these pastries aren't greasy!! I also love the soups—most of them are gluten free, many are also vegan, and if they have meat, there's usually no dairy. The other menu options are also along these lines. Plus there are smoothies and coffee!

I love their food. So delicious and fresh. I ordered a bagel with salmon (lox) and there were fresh herbs and edible flowers sprinkled on top. They grow the herbs themselves on the property.

Staff is really nice, but maybe not flexible with menu.

My only sad critique is that their coffee needs a major overhaul. The drip coffee was so weak. I tried to remedy it, by adding a shot of espresso to it, which didn't it improve it much. There are so many amazing coffee places in town that they can easily get consultation on how to improve their coffee drinks.

I wIll definitely return for breakfast and brunch, but will bring my own coffee.

Windmill Cafe is a quaint little spot with a cute outdoor seating area. Our food was delicious. The menu includes many gluten free and vegan options. The staff was friendly enough, but it is somewhat a self service place. The food is delivered to your table, but you have to get your own condiments and bus your table when you are done. I recommend Windmill Cafe for a quick bite in a casual atmosphere.
